Pros

Good with DEI, good work-life balance, nice facilities, good food options, decent benefits, lots of interesting projects and technical exchanges in-house, lots of very smart people. During good times, internal money is available for creative projects. During good times, there is internal money to carry an employee for weeks between preojects. Most of the time, there is not a lot of deadline pressure nor a need for a lot of overtime. Your work is contributing to a stronger or better US government.

Cons

Projects end based on government sponsor whims and then the employee (except for newer employees) has to essentially conduct an internal job hunt. If you like product development, MITRE doesn't do that, though MITRE does develop prototypes. If you are shy, it is a bit challenging to move up since there is growing expectation that you will lead or present. Base salary is not as high as some peers.
